How to add a Hindi voiceover to CapCut

  1. 1
    Write your Hindi script

    Paste or type it into Voicely — Hinglish typed in English letters works too, and pick a voice.

  2. 2
    Generate and download the MP3

    One tap. The file lands in your downloads with no watermark.

  3. 3
    Import into CapCut

    Tap Audio → Sounds → import from device, and select the MP3.

  4. 4
    Sync to your visuals

    Drop it on the audio timeline and nudge it into place. Split and trim like any other clip.

Hindi scripts often mix English product names and numbers into Devanagari sentences. Generate the whole line as one file rather than splicing separate clips — the voice handles the switch mid-sentence, and a single file keeps your timeline sync intact.

Writing Hindi scripts that read naturally

  • Write numbers as words — 'दो हज़ार' rather than '2000' — so the reading matches the sentence rhythm rather than being spelled out digit by digit.
  • Hinglish works as-is. Typing 'aaj hum baat karenge' in English letters is read as spoken Hindi, so you do not need a Devanagari keyboard to produce Hindi narration.
  • Keep lines under about 20 words. CapCut cuts to picture, and shorter audio segments are far easier to nudge into sync than one long take.
  • Punctuate for breath, not grammar. A comma where you want a pause produces a more natural read than a comma where a style guide wants one.

Can I type Hinglish instead of Devanagari for CapCut voiceovers?

Yes. Paste Hindi typed in English letters — 'aaj ka topic bahut interesting hai' — and it is read as spoken Hindi rather than English phonetics. That matters if you draft scripts on a phone keyboard without a Devanagari layout, which is how most creators actually write.
